Proactive.IT Appointments Limited in Bristol is seeking an experienced Ruby on Rails Developer to join a growing engineering team. This hybrid role allows for 2/3 days onsite per month, where you will design, build, and maintain high-performing applications.
Successful candidates will have a strong background in:
- Ruby on Rails
- PostgreSQL
- RESTful APIs
Experience in Agile/Scrum environments and handling production support is also required.
This opportunity offers a salary range of £70k – 80k per year.

How to prepare for a job interview at Proactive.IT Appointments Limited
✨Know Your Ruby on Rails Inside Out
Make sure you brush up on your Ruby on Rails knowledge before the interview. Be prepared to discuss your past projects, the challenges you faced, and how you overcame them. This will show your depth of understanding and practical experience.
✨Familiarise Yourself with PostgreSQL
Since PostgreSQL is a key part of the role, take some time to review its features and best practices. You might be asked about database design or optimisation techniques, so having specific examples ready can really set you apart.
✨Understand RESTful APIs
Get comfortable discussing RESTful API principles and how you've implemented them in previous roles. Be ready to explain how you handle versioning, authentication, and error handling in your APIs, as this will demonstrate your technical expertise.
✨Embrace Agile/Scrum Methodologies
Since the company works in Agile/Scrum environments, be prepared to talk about your experience with these methodologies. Share examples of how you've contributed to sprints, participated in stand-ups, and collaborated with cross-functional teams to deliver high-quality applications.
